Posted on 8/7/25 at 4:29 pm to SallysHuman
quote:Well
It doesn’t say it can't happen more often. Just every ten as a minimum.
quote:”The actual Enumeration” looks singular to me.
The actual Enumeration shall be made within three Years after the first Meeting of the Congress of the United States, and within every subsequent Term of ten Years, in such Manner as they shall by Law direct.
The implementing legislation is even more clear that there is to be only one census per decade, but (of course) Congress could always change that — if doing so did not contradict the actual language of the Constitution.
